In this special holiday episode of Motive & Method, criminologist Dr Xanthe Weston and criminal psychologist Tim Watson-Munro step away from the dark and disturbing and turn to some of the more unusual crime stories of the year - the bizarre, brazen and baffling! They’re putting each other to the test, in a series of games, to examine the stranger side of human behaviour. Got a topic or crime you'd like us to look at?
